If you’re in Toronto and looking for a hearty breakfast that satisfies your cravings for savory and indulgent flavors, you can’t go wrong with a serving of poutine. This classic Canadian dish is made with french fries, cheese curds, and gravy, and some restaurants take it up a notch by adding breakfast staples like bacon, eggs, and sausage.

Q: What is breakfast poutine?

A: Breakfast poutine is a savory dish that combines crispy fries, melty cheese curds, and rich gravy, often topped with additional ingredients like bacon, sausage, or eggs. This hearty and satisfying breakfast treat is a popular option in Toronto, offering a unique twist on the classic poutine.

Q: What are the key ingredients of a good breakfast poutine?

A: The key ingredients of a good breakfast poutine are high-quality fries, squeaky cheese curds, and rich gravy. The fries should be golden and crispy on the outside, soft and fluffy on the inside. The cheese curds should be squeaky and slightly rubbery in texture. The gravy should be thick and flavorful, coating the fries and cheese curds without being too overwhelming.
